自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(15)
  • 收藏
  • 关注

原创 Intent打开各种类型文件

//android获取一个用于打开PPT文件的intent public static Intent getPptFileIntent( String param ) { Intent intent = new Intent("android.intent.action.VIEW"); intent.addCategory("android.intent.categ...

2011-04-10 18:22:04 76

原创 Android进度条总结

1.在标题栏显示进度条: requestWindowFeature(Window.FEATURE_INDETERMINATE_PROGRESS); setProgressBarIndeterminateVisibility(true);2.style="?android:attr/progressBarStyleLarge"3.Activity显示成Dialog样式....

2011-04-08 10:27:20 87

原创 Android 程序获取、设置铃声、音量、静音、扬声器

Android 程序获取、设置铃声和音量 通过程序获取android系统手机的铃声和音量。同样,设置铃声和音量的方法也很简单! AudioManager mAudioManager = (AudioManager) getSystemService(Context.AUDIO_SERVICE); //通话音量 int max = mAudioManager.getStrea...

2011-04-07 22:07:27 116

原创 关于屏幕解锁的实例

AndroidManifest.xml加两个权限[code="java"][/code]Android屏幕解锁: KeyguardManager keyguardManager = (KeyguardManager)getSystemService(KEYGUARD_SERVICE); KeyguardLock keyguardLock = key...

2011-04-07 22:05:50 152

原创 android ListView没有数据时信息显示

通过添加一个id为android:empty的TextView,当ListView里面没有data的时候,就会显示TextView的内容。 需要注意的是,ListView的id,使用的是"@id/android:list",即系统默认的id,而紧接其后的TextView,使用的id也是系统默认的,即"@id/android:empty"...

2011-04-07 21:59:52 85

原创 android中的ellipsize

textview中内容过长的话自动换行,但是调用measureText函数时发现返回值很不准确,单位也不确定,是pixel还是dip,都不准。后来想起textview中有个内容过长加省略号的属性,即ellipsize,可以较偷懒地解决这个问题,哈哈~用法如下:在xml中android:ellipsize = "end"   省略号在结尾android:ellipsize = "s...

2011-04-07 21:57:39 120

原创 引用资源时三种形式

一个属性值(或资源)同样可以引用资源。这种用法常在资源布局器文件中用于文字和图片(定义在其他文件中)。这种方法可以引用任何资源,包括颜色和整数。比如,如果我们有一个颜色资源,我们可以写一个布局器文件,在其中指定文本颜色和尺寸。 xmlns:android="http://schemas.android.com/apk/res/android" android:layout_...

2011-04-07 21:55:57 458

原创 设置EditText显示或隐藏密码

[code="java"]if (isChecked) { System.out.println("checked"); // 显示密码 password_edit.setInputType(InputType.TYPE_TEXT_VARIATION_VISIBLE_PASSWORD); } else { System.out.println("not ch...

2011-04-07 21:52:47 96

原创 TextView实现多行本文滚动

Android中我们为了实现文本的滚动可以在ScrollView中嵌入一个TextView,其实TextView自己也可以实现多行滚动的,毕竟ScrollView必须只能有一个直接的子类布局。只要在layout中简单设置几个属性就可以轻松实现 android:maxLines="15" android:textColor="#FF0000" ...

2011-04-07 21:49:41 170

原创 Android-sharedUserId数据权限 android:sharedUserId

Android给每个APK进程分配一个单独的用户空间,其manifest中的userid就是对应一个Linux用户(Android 系统是基于Linux)的.所以不同APK(用户)间互相访问数据默认是禁止的.但是它也提供了2种APK间共享数据的形式:1. Share Preference. / Content ProviderAPK可以指定接口和数据给任何其他APK读取. 需要...

2011-04-07 21:38:19 131

原创 Android 给应用定制皮肤

在实现程序功能的同时,如果能让程序界面更加美观,有锦上添花之妙.先说思路:1)皮肤也就是相关的资源文件单独放置在某个工程中,一种皮肤一个工程文件.一个工程包括N多的资源文件,多个工程间资源的关系是,文件名,资源ID等完全一样.不同的可能是图片资源,style等的设置不一样.2)皮肤工程在AndroidManifest.xml中配置android:sharedUserId="com.er...

2011-04-07 21:29:31 68

原创 android圆形进度条颜色的设置

其中的indeterminteDrawable属性就是用来设置进度条颜色等属性的,其内容如下:[code="java"] [/code]

2011-04-07 20:30:11 116

原创 sqlite 数据库保存图片

1、bitmap保存到SQLite 中 数据格式:Blob [code="java"]db.execSQL("Create table " + TABLE_NAME + "( _id INTEGER PRIMARY KEY AUTOINCREMENT,USER_AGE ...

2011-04-07 20:13:20 748

原创 sqlite 数据库总结

1.使用数据库之前,我们首先要写一个继承SQLiteOpenHelper得数据库管理的子类,来对数据库的创建和版本进行管理。2. Transactions are used to make sure the database is always in a sensible state.在进行数据库操作的时候,我们最好使用事务处理方式,这样保证数据的安全性。3.在数据库建立完成后,想...

2011-04-07 19:26:42 116

原创 Mac下使用Adb工具

开发Android的环境要重新在Mac上搭建,结果在配置环境变量时找不到.bash_profile文件,下面是搜索出来的资料步骤:1. 启动终端Terminal2. 进入当前用户的home目录 输入echo $HOME3. 创建.bash_profile 输入touch .bash_profile(这步我没操作成功,但是我直接跳到下一步,好像我混乱中已经创建了.ba...

2011-04-01 10:35:51 522

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除